Obs. [f. L. curt-us short + CONE.] A truncated cone.

1

1706.  Phillips (ed. Kersey), s.v. Truncated, A Truncated Cone or the Frustum of that Body is sometimes call’d a Curti-Cone.

2

1721.  Bailey, Curti-Cone, a Cone whose Top is cut off by a Plane parallel to its Basis. So later Dicts.
